Abstract
Genes are basic physical and functional unit of heredity. Genes are made up of DNA. Some genes act as instructions to make molecules called proteins. However, many genes do not code for proteins. Gene Mutation refers to modification of gene’s DNA sequence. Mutation of genes can vary within a genome and between genomes. Mutations range in size; they can affect anywhere from a single DNA building block (base pair) to a large segment of a chromosome that includes multiple genes. Because mutation is one of the fundamental forces of evolution, this work looked into the various computer software tools that can be used for genetic mutation analysis. These applications were reviewed stating the OS platform it depends on, the nature and format of data it accept, the input and output from these software tools and urls were they can be found were also stated.
